The problem
The European Accessibility Act (Directive 2019/882) requires all companies selling digital products or services in EU markets to comply with accessibility standards. Enforcement has been in effect since June 2025, with penalties varying by member state — including fines and market restrictions.
The EAA covers e-commerce, banking, transport, telecommunications, and public services. If your business operates in the EU, you need to act now. Automated scanners alone won’t provide the evidence regulators expect.
